How Does Orthodontic Treatment Work for Older Adults?
Many older adults think that they have already missed their opportunity for getting orthodontic treatment because they have been told that their jaws and teeth are fully developed and set in place. Teenage patients still have malleable jaws and teeth, allowing them to be moved around more easily, but you can still align your smile, even if you are an adult. When the correct amount of pressure is precisely applied to the teeth, the teeth will slowly move to their optional locations. Whether you have slightly misaligned teeth or teeth that are very crooked, Invisalign is still a good option.
What Does the Invisalign Process Look Like?
Unlike traditional braces, which use metal brackets and wires to move the teeth around, Invisalign uses a series of clear aligners to slowly shift the teeth into their rightful locations. Most people wear each set of aligners for about two weeks before switching to the next set, but this can vary depending on your personalized treatment plan. The number of sets that you need and the length of your overall treatment will be determined by your dentist.
What Are the Benefits of Invisalign?
There are various benefits that Invisalign patients experience at any age. Here are some of the most common ones.
- Easy Maintenance: It can be difficult to keep your teeth clean when you have metal brackets and wires in the way. Invisalign trays can be taken out when you clean your teeth, making it easier to clean thoroughly.
- Natural Appearance: The greatest advantage of getting Invisalign is that the aligners are virtually invisible. Adults don’t usually prefer showing off metal brackets and wires everywhere they go. No one will be able to tell that you are wearing them.
- No Dietary Restrictions: Something that many patients dread about getting braces is the fact that it isn’t a problem when you have Invisalign. Since you remove your aligners to eat, you can enjoy pretty much anything that you want. Just be sure that you clean your teeth thoroughly before putting them back in.
- Comfort: Invisalign’s smooth plastic design means that your soft tissue won’t be irritated by metal brackets and wires.
- Effective: Just like traditional braces, Invisalign can fix a variety of misalignment issues, like overcrowding, underbites, crossbites, open bites, and gaps.
